示例#1 Searching for the package owning a file <?php$info = rpmdbsearch("/usr/bin/php", RPMTAG_INSTFILENAMES);print_r($info);?> 以上例程会输出: Array ( [0] => Array ( [Name] => php-cli [Version] => 7.4.4 [Release] => 1.fc32 [Summary] => Command-line interface for ...
您可以根据以下步骤从客户门户网站下载包。 1.访问红帽客户门户网站 2.用红帽登录帐号登录。 3.点击“下载”进入页面后找到:RPM Package Search 4.在“搜索内容:”的文本框里输入包名,并点击"Search"按钮。 在"要搜索的项:"中,您可以输入包的名字。
RPM全名是“RedHat Package Manager”,简称为RPM。当初这个软件管理机制是由Red Hat这家公司发展出来的。RPM是以一种数据库记录的方式来将你所需要的软件安装到你的Linux系统的一套管理机制。 它最大的特点就是将你要安装的软件先编译过,并且打包成为RPM机制的包装文件,透过包装好的软件里面默认的数据库记录,记录这...
使用`rpm -qa`命令可以列出所有已安装的RPM包,使用`rpm -q package-name`命令可以查询指定名称的RPM包是否已安装,使用`rpm -qi package-name`命令可以查看指定名称的RPM包的详细信息,使用`rpm -ql package-name`命令可以列出指定名称的RPM包安装的文件列表,使用`rpm -qc package-name`命令可以查看指定名称的RPM...
list :显示所有已经安装和仓库中可以安装的程序包 list <package> :显示指定软件包安装情况 grouplist :显示仓库中有哪些组 deplist <package1> :查看程序package1依赖情况 groupinfo <group1> :显示程序组group1信息 search <keyword>:查找软件包 清除缓存 yum clean all...
rpm -ivh package_name :RPM 安装 -i :install 的意思 -v :察看更细部的安装信息画面 -h :以安装信息列显示安装进度 rpm -[U/F]vh :RPM 更新 -U : 将当前已安装的包升级或新安装到一个新的RPM版本,升级和安装是一样的,区别在于升级要将所有别的版本的包从系统移去 ...
•RPM Package Manager –由红帽公司提出,RedHat、SUSE等系列采用 –建立集中数据库,记录软件包安装/卸载等变化信息,分析软件包依赖关系 •RPM包文件名特征 –软件名-版本信息.操作系统.硬件架构.rpm firefox-52.7.0-1.el7.centos.x86_64.rpm 二、查询 ...
yum search package_name 在rpm仓库中搜寻软件包 yum clean packages 清理rpm缓存删除下载的包 yum clean headers 删除所有头文件 yum clean all 删除所有缓存的包和头文件 DEB 包 (Debian, Ubuntu 以及类似系统) dpkg -i package.deb 安装/更新一个 deb 包 ...
如果你仔细看看,就会发现yumlist命令会先列出已经安装的包(installed package),然后再列出可以安装的包(available package)。 2、搜索 RPM 包 搜索RPM包的命令为 yum search [相关关键词] 3、安装RPM包 安装RPM包的命令为yum install [-y] [RPM包名],如果不加-y选项,则会列出需要安装的东西,再询问是否安装。
yum search rpm 报错: rpm.x86_64 : The RPM package management system 解决方法: 【1】用yum安装rpm yum install rpm.x86_64 rpm 安装rpm包,提示安装成功,可是查询不到 当我们用rpm进行安装rpm包的时候,它会提示我们进度走到了100%并安装成功,但是当我们使用rpm查询软件是否安装的时候却找不到。下面为解决...